Ohio Layoffs — November 2012

Employers in Ohio reported 5 WARN Act notices in November 2012, displacing an estimated 503 workers — signaling a deceleration from October and up 357% versus November 2011. The average filing covered 101 workers, with 0 closures among the notices.

The most significant filing came from The Andersons, Inc at its Northwood facility, reporting 121 affected workers. Rhino - Sands Hill Mining LLC followed with 115 workers.

The Worker Adjustment and Retraining Notification (WARN) Act requires employers with 100+ employees to provide 60-day advance notice of mass layoffs and plant closings.
